McGill’s decision to cut 25 sports teams called ‘unfortunate’ by U Sports CEO

U Sports chief executive officer Pierre Arsenault says McGill University's decision to cut 25 sports teams following the 2025-26 season is "unfortunate."
The school said that it "carried out an extensive review process that involved discussions with internal and external stakeholders"
